`ifndef SKY130_FD_SC_HD__MUX4_FUNCTIONAL_V
`define SKY130_FD_SC_HD__MUX4_FUNCTIONAL_V
/**
* mux4: 4-input multiplexer.
*
* Verilog simulation functional model.
*/
`timescale 1ns / 1ps
`default_nettype none
// Import user defined primitives.
`include "../../models/udp_mux_4to2/sky130_fd_sc_hd__udp_mux_4to2.v"
`celldefine
module sky130_fd_sc_hd__mux4 (
X ,
A0,
A1,
A2,
A3,
S0,
S1
);
// Module ports
output X ;
input A0;
input A1;
input A2;
input A3;
input S0;
input S1;
// Local signals
wire mux_4to20_out_X;
// Name Output Other arguments
sky130_fd_sc_hd__udp_mux_4to2 mux_4to20 (mux_4to20_out_X, A0, A1, A2, A3, S0, S1);
buf buf0 (X , mux_4to20_out_X );
endmodule
`endcelldefine
`default_nettype wire
`endif // SKY130_FD_SC_HD__MUX4_FUNCTIONAL_V
